Hayato Ikeda

Japanese Prime Minister and economist
Born
December 3rd, 1899 126 years ago
Died
August 13th, 1965 60 years ago — 65 years old

Served as the 58th Prime Minister of Japan from 1960 to 1964. Focused on economic growth and modernization during the post-war era. Implemented policies that fostered industrialization and improved living standards in Japan. Prior to his premiership, held several key government positions, including Minister of Finance. His leadership helped solidify Japan's recovery and growth following World War II.

Wally Amos

Entrepreneur & Founder of Famous Amos Cookies
Born
July 1st, 1936 89 years ago
Died
August 13th, 2024 1 years ago — 88 years old

An entrepreneur established a cookie brand that gained national recognition. Initially worked as a talent agent and later decided to pursue a passion for baking. Launched the Famous Amos cookie brand in 1975, featuring chocolate chip cookies made from a family recipe. The brand quickly grew in popularity, becoming a staple in the snack industry. Besides cookies, wrote several books, including one on baking.
